Associations between Life's Essential 8 and liver function: a cross-sectional study
Qiaoli Liang1, Menglong Zou2, Ziming Peng3

Summary
Higher Life's Essential 8 (LE8) scores correlate with better liver function, especially in younger individuals. This highlights LE8 as a key indicator for liver health and cardiovascular well-being.
Area of Science:
- Cardiovascular Health
- Hepatology
- Public Health
Background:
- Life's Essential 8 (LE8) score assesses cardiovascular health across eight metrics.
- Liver function is vital for overall health, yet its link with LE8 is understudied.
- Shared metabolic pathways necessitate understanding cardiovascular and liver health interplay.
Purpose of the Study:
- To investigate the association between LE8 scores and liver function indicators.
- To address the gap in knowledge regarding cardiovascular and hepatic health connections.
- To explore potential age-specific differences in this relationship.
Main Methods:
- Utilized 2007-2018 National Health and Nutrition Examination Survey (NHANES) data (n=21,873).
- Categorized participants into low, moderate, and high LE8 score groups.
- Employed multivariable regression, smoothed curve fitting, threshold effect analysis, and WQS regression for analysis.
Main Results:
- Higher LE8 scores were linked to improved liver function markers (ALT, ALT/AST ratio).
- Nonlinear associations were observed, with significant effects beyond specific thresholds.
- Associations were stronger in younger participants (<60 years); BMI, blood pressure, glucose, and nicotine exposure were key contributors.
Conclusions:
- LE8 scores are associated with better liver function, particularly in younger populations.
- LE8 may serve as a valuable tool for identifying individuals at risk of liver dysfunction.
- Further research should explore interventions targeting cardiovascular health for liver benefits.

Liver Physiology

The liver, an essential organ in the human body, performs over 200 vital functions that can be broadly categorized into metabolic, hematological, endocrine regulation, and bile production.

Liver Histology

The microscopic anatomy of the liver is a complex and intricate system that comprises numerous structural units known as liver lobules, each of which is comparable in size to a sesame seed. These hexagonal structures consist of plates of liver cells or hepatocytes, which are characterized by their versatility and abundance of cellular apparatus like rough and smooth ER, Golgi apparatus, peroxisomes, and mitochondria.

Hepatic Portal System

The hepatic portal system, a critical part of our circulatory framework, transports nutrient-laden, deoxygenated blood from the gastrointestinal tract and spleen to the liver. This ingenious system plays an indispensable role in maintaining our body's metabolic equilibrium.
